New contacts for IAEE’s European office

The International Association of Exhibitions and Events (IAEE) announced that Brussels Expo will manage the IAEE European Office effective immediately. This collaboration will establish a presence in the countries in Europe to meet the needs of exhibitions and events industry professionals including networking and education opportunities.

Brussels is considered to be at the epicenter of Europe in a growing and industrious city. Brussels Expo has close links with the many cities in Europe as well as a solid partnership with the Brussels Exhibition Center. Brussels Expo is continually evolving and has a strong presence in hosting public fairs and general meetings.

A member of the IAEE Board of Directors and director of Commercial & International Affairs for Brussels Expo, David Boon, said, "We have been a part of IAEE for almost 10 years and are excited about this opportunity. Our ambition is to support IAEE in its full capacity to recruit more members and to provide the CEM Learning Program to industry professionals. Our board is very optimistic, and we look forward to this collaborative effort."

The IAEE office in Europe also provides a platform from which to launch new programs and services designed to benefit international show organizers. Programs and events, including the Certified in Exhibition Management (CEM) Learning Program, will be held to provide show organizers and suppliers in the region educational and networking opportunities to build their professional development and business relationships.

IAEE President Steven Hacker, CAE, said, "Brussels Expo’s management of the IAEE European Office will undoubtedly strengthen the industry as a whole. We will continue to offer all of IAEE’s exceptional programs to professionals overseas. IAEE’s membership base has increased significantly in the past few months, and our goal is to bring IAEE’s multiple opportunities to professionals around the world to continue to facilitate face-to-face exhibitions and events."
